First, the leader of flowers - plum blossoms

Plum blossom is the first of the ten famous flowers in China, and is listed as the four gentlemen together with orchids, bamboo and chrysanthemums, and is also known as the "Three Friends of Years and Cold" together with pine and bamboo. There are also countless ancient poems describing plum blossoms, the most familiar and widely known of which is probably Wang Anshi's "Plum Blossoms": a few plums in the corner, Ling Han opens alone. It is not snow that comes from afar, for there is a dark incense.

Meaning: high purity and arrogance, perseverance, long-term friendship, auspicious happiness, etc.

Among them, plum blossoms are also the provincial flower of Hubei Province!

Second, the king of flowers - peony

Peony, ranked second among China's top ten famous flowers, is a unique woody precious flower in China, and in the late Qing Dynasty, peony was regarded as China's national flower.

Meaning: graceful and dignified, rich and auspicious, national color and fragrance.

Moreover, peony is also the provincial flower of Shandong Province, with other names such as Kao, Luoyang King, and Fuguihua.

Third, Ling Shuang Bloom - Chrysanthemum

Chrysanthemum is not only one of the ten famous flowers in China, one of the four gentlemen (Meilanzhu chrysanthemum), but also one of the four major cut flowers in the world (chrysanthemum, moon season, carnation, gladiolus). The Eastern Jin Dynasty poet Tao Yuanming is one of the typical representatives who love chrysanthemums, among which "under the eastern fence of chrysanthemums, leisurely see the South Mountain" has become a representative verse of chrysanthemums.

Meaning: integrity and unyielding, elegant and pure, pure and hidden, etc.

According to relevant information, chrysanthemums have become the representative flower of Beijing.

4. The flower of the gentleman - orchid

Orchids are known as the gentlemen of flowers, one of the ten famous flowers in China, and one of the "Four Gentlemen". Orchids are very much in line with the aesthetics of orientals, and in China, orchids have been cultivated for more than a thousand years.

Meaning: clean, elegant, quiet, simple, etc.

Orchid is the provincial flower of Zhejiang Province, known as the national fragrance and empty valley fairy.

5. The Queen of Flowers - Moon Season

Yue Ji, one of the ten famous flowers in China, is known as the "queen of flowers", also known as "Moon and Moon Red". Widely used in horticultural cultivation and as cut flower material, it blooms all year round, and has a variety of colors, and is loved by people.

Meaning: hope, happiness, glory, etc.

The moon season is not only the city flower of Tianjin, but also the city flower of Beijing. Secretly tell you a secret, more than 90% of the roses sold by florists on the market are one of the varieties of the monthly season.

6. Flower Shih Tzu - Rhododendron chinensis

Speaking of azaleas, everyone may feel strange, but when it comes to Yingshan red, everyone will be familiar with a lot, Yingshan red is one of the varieties of azaleas.

Meaning: Steadfast and beautiful, there is a symbol of auspicious happiness.

Rhododendron is the provincial flower of Guizhou, Jiangxi and Anhui provinces, and is also the city flower of Changsha, Wuxi, Jiaxing and other places.

7. Camellia in the flowers

Camellia is a traditional ornamental flower in China, one of the ten famous flowers in China, and one of the world's precious flowers and trees, which is one of the more ancient flowers in China.

Meaning: humble, cute, auspicious, festive, etc.

Camellia is both the provincial flower of Yunnan Province and the city flower of Kunming City.

8. Hibiscus in the water - lotus

"The middle is straight and straight, not vines and branches, out of the mud and not clean, pure, clear and not demon" This sentence in Mr. Zhou Dunyi's "Love Lotus Says" is the best description and true portrayal of lotus flowers in my opinion. One of the top ten famous flowers in China, lotus flowers are full of treasures, lotus root and lotus seeds are edible, and rhizomes and lotus leaves can also be used for medicine, which is also my favorite flower.

Meaning: truth, goodness and beauty, cleanliness, different flows and pollution, incorruptibility, etc.

The lotus flower is not only the provincial flower of Hunan Province, but also the city flower of Xiaogan, Honghu, Jinan, Jiujiang and other cities.

Nine, ten miles of fragrance - osmanthus flowers

The ancients described osmanthus as "setting in the middle of the moon, and the sky fragrant clouds floating", which shows how strong the fragrance of osmanthus is. One of the top ten famous flowers in China, it has been loved by Chinese since ancient times.

Meaning: beautiful, auspicious, elegant, honor, harvest, etc.

Osmanthus is the provincial flower of Guangxi Province.

10. Lingbo Fairy - Narcissus

Narcissus, also known as "Chinese Narcissus", one of the top ten famous flowers in China, ranked tenth, has a very long history in China, has a cultivation history of more than a thousand years.

Meaning: Rui Zhao, auspicious, love, loyalty, etc.

Narcissus is the provincial flower of Fujian Province.
